Subject: [PATCH] time/sched_clock: Expire timer in hardirq context
|
|
|
|
To minimize latency, PREEMPT_RT kernels expires hrtimers in preemptible
|
|
softirq context by default. This can be overriden by marking the timer's
|
|
expiry with HRTIMER_MODE_HARD.
|
|
|
|
sched_clock_timer is missing this annotation: if its callback is preempted
|
|
and the duration of the preemption exceeds the wrap around time of the
|
|
underlying clocksource, sched clock will get out of sync.
|
|
|
|
Mark the sched_clock_timer for expiry in hard interrupt context.
